A new juice shop in Harlem is offering some celebrity cred. Juicery Harlem is a collaboration between Executive Chef Jappy Afzelius (TSISMIS) and celebrity DJ Sasha Hart and husband DJ Jay Vallo. Together they are showcasing freshly made fruit juices and smoothies. DJ sets will also be performed by the owners.

Chef Jappy, who worked and trained under Alain Ducasse at Chez Allard Bistro in Paris and Benoit Bistro in New York, is offering unique flavor combinations like the Orange and Cream, made with orange and sweet potato; and the Rise and Green, made with green apple, cucumber, pineapple, and mint. Juicery Harlem’s Goodnature Juice Press System allows juices to be made to order in under three minutes and to retain freshness for up to 5 days while refrigerated.

Vegan food options include an Açai Bowl with strawberries, blueberries, banana, and coconut flakes; Avocado Toast with avocado purée topped with radish, cherry tomatoes, lemon, and a mixed salad on country bread; and a Tuna Melt with organic wheat bread, wild tuna, and locally sourced muenster cheese.

The interior, designed by Harlem resident Natalie Lewis, features large windows offering a picturesque view of Lenox Avenue. The space is adorned with floral-patterned wallpaper, light brown reclaimed wood, a white-marble bar, and open kitchen. Booth seating doubles as an area for live DJ performances.

Harlem Juicery is located at 370 Lenox Avenue, New York, NY
